# Cleaning NextSeq 1000/2000 cartridge tray in case of reagent leak inside the instrument

1. Remove the cartridge from the instrument. Do not select cartridge load.
2. Put on a new pair of powder-free gloves and any additional protective wear.
3. Spray 10% bleach solution onto a cloth.
4. Wipe the cartridge tray using the cloth, and then immediately remove the bleach solution using a heavy duty wipe. The bleach may stain the cartridge tray if not removed immediately.
5. Spray 70% ethanol solution on the cartridge tray and immediately remove using a heavy duty wipe.
6. Set the cartridge tray back to load position.\
